Kuala lumpur: National Unity Minister Datuk Aaron Ago Dagang and Digital Minister Gobind Singh Deo today extended Vishu greetings to the Malayalee community in Malaysia. In a Facebook post, Aaron emphasized the importance of every community in fostering a peaceful, stable, and harmonious nation, urging the enhancement of the neighbourly spirit that has long been a cornerstone of Malaysian society.
According to BERNAMA News Agency, Aaron highlighted that in an increasingly fast-paced and individualistic world, the values of greeting neighbours, caring for one another, sharing sustenance, and celebrating festivals together regardless of background must be further strengthened. He noted that the neighbourly spirit serves as a social bulwark capable of preventing division, narrowing gaps between communities, and nurturing a genuine sense of belonging.
Aaron mentioned that the Vishu celebration marks the start of the new year in the Malayalam calendar, symbolising hope, well-being, and better beginnings. He remarked that in Malaysia's cultural diversity, every celebration like Vishu acts as a bridge connecting the nation as one big family.
Gobind expressed hope that the Malayalee community would be blessed with a new chapter filled with opportunities, renewed hope, joy, love, and well-being. He extended his wishes by saying, 'To all those celebrating Vishu, happy celebrations on this auspicious day.'
